What is a last mile company?

What Is the Last Mile? The last mile describes the short geographical segment of delivery of communication and media services or the delivery of products to customers located in dense areas. Last mile logistics tend to be complex and costly to providers of goods and services who deliver to these areas.

How does last mile delivery work in India?

Last mile delivery is the final leg of the e-commerce supply chain that physically connects brands with consumers through the delivery of the purchase. Goods are transported from a warehouse or a distribution center and arrive either at a consumer's home, business, or parcel locker.

Why last mile is expensive?

In last-mile delivery, the drivers navigate city streets and experience more idle time, leading to more fuel and maintenance costs. Besides, there might be a need for drivers to travel at lower speeds, which reduces the general fuel efficiency.04-Feb-2022

Is last mile delivery expensive?

How Much Does Last Mile Delivery Cost? Last mile delivery is by far the most expensive part of the fulfillment chain, costing an average of $10.1 per package delivered. On average, businesses charge the consumer $8.08 to cover these costs, taking the rest from the profit margins of sold products.02-May-2022

What is Dtdc first mile?

Simply put, first-mile delivery is at the start of the delivery portion of the supply chain and last-mile delivery is at the end of the supply chain. First-mile operations get the product from the manufacturer via a courier to a carrier. Last-mile operations finish when the order is delivered.

Is FedEx cheaper than DHL?

FedEx courier services are cheaper for domestic shipments, while DHL is cheaper for international shipments. FedEx is typically faster for domestic transportation in the US, while DHL Express service is usually the fastest international shipping option.

Does DHL do last mile?

After DHL pulled out of the U.S. market in 2008–though still bringing parcels to the U.S. from abroad and having the U.S. Postal Service deliver them–it is returning to the last mile market, but using contracted couriers rather than its own fleet. The name of the service is DHL Parcel Metro.16-Mar-2018

What are KPI in last mile delivery?

The cost that a company has to bear in executing an order per mile, per vehicle, is a KPI that needs to be calculated daily. To do so, the total number of shipments sent via a given route at a specific time and a certain price, have to be averaged.

How big is last mile delivery?

The last-mile delivery market is vast. The market statistics show that it was 108.1 billion US dollars in 2020. But the growth has been rapid ever since and is expected to reach 200 billion US dollars by 2027.23-May-2022
